ARCH 1008 - Construction Materials & Methods ARCH 1008 - Construction Materials & Methods This course introduces students to the source, use and limitations of materials used in building construction. While the historical use of materials as function and design expression is a focus, emphasis is placed on contemporary and sustainable building construction, how codes impact design, and the articulation of a systems-approach through the understanding of assembly and attachment. Practical working knowledge is attained through a series of projects requiring students to design and detail mock assemblies.
